Here is exactly how it works — and where CyberCyte breaks the chain. Qilin, also known as Agenda, has become the single most prolific ransomware brand by data leak volume in 2025. It has claimed hundreds of victims across healthcare, financial services, critical infrastructure, and manufacturing. But what makes Qilin truly dangerous in 2026 is not its encryption payload. It is what happens in the six days before encryption, a sophisticated, silent campaign to disable every security tool standing in its way. Shadow-IT refers to applications, devices, cloud workloads, scripts, and digital services deployed without the awareness or oversight of the IT and security teams. While enterprises continue investing in EDR, XDR, SIEM, vulnerability scanners, and compliance tools, attackers are increasingly exploiting what remains unseen. In modern cybersecurity, the greatest threat is often not the sophisticated zero-day attack but the unmanaged asset.
